11:49 a.m|Rushing to a Conclusion πŸƒ‍♂️

The Bulldogs are tied for second nationally with 29 rushing touchdowns (The school record is 42 set in 2017). Eight different Bulldogs have scored a rushing TD this year led by junior RB Daijun Edwards with seven. Georgia is averaging 194 yards per game and 5.4 yards per carry.

Georgia’s offensive line returns three of five starters. C Sedrick Van Pran (24 consecutive starts), RT Warren McClendon (team high 33 conseπŸƒ‍♂️cutive starts) and RG Tate Ratledge (nine consecutive starts) all got the nod in the first nine games along with LT Broderick Jones (nine consecutive starts). LG Xavier Truss started the first eight games this year and then due to a toe injury, RSo. Devin Willock got his first career start against No. 1 Tennessee. The unit was named to the Joe Moore Midseason Honor Roll as one of the country’s top offensive lines. The versatile Warren Ericson relieved an injured Ratledge for the final 14 games of 2021. He can play all five spots along the line. Amarius Mims is lining up at either tackle position. They have helped Georgia pile up 40.1 points/game and 514.2 yards/game thus far.

Georgia ran for a season-high 292 yards and six touchdowns in their 42-10 win over Auburn. The Bulldogs averaged 7.5 yards/carry against the Tigers. Georgia’s rushing tally versus Auburn was the most since 2020 against Missouri (316). The six rushing scores were the most for Georgia since the 2018 contest versus UMass.

10:13 a.m|Two-Dog Night 🐢🐢

According to Caesars Sportsbook: Top-ranked Georgia will try to stay atop the CFP Playoff rankings and avoid a letdown tonight at unranked Mississippi State, who is a 16.5-point underdog. Georgia has not had much trouble with Mississippi State in the past, winning 12 of the last 13 meetings with eight covers. The Dawgs are also 11-3 ATS (14-0 SU) when laying 14 or more points on the road since 2019. On the flip side, Mississippi State is 1-13 SU and 5-9 ATS when getting 14 or more points since 2012. But MSU is 5-0 ATS all-time in five games at home or a neutral site against teams ranked No. 1 in the AP poll. That includes the only time the Bulldogs toppled a top-ranked opponent – a 6-3 shocker over Alabama as 17.5-point underdogs in 1980 at Mississippi Veterans Memorial Stadium in Jackson. For today’s tilt, Georgia has attracted 71% of the spread bets, while Mississippi State has collected 83% of the cash on the strength of a $55,000 wager on MSU +16.5.

SERIES HISTORY WITH MSU

Georgia leads the series with MSU 19-6 including 4-2 in Starkville. Overall, the Bulldogs have won 12 of the past 13 meetings against MSU. The teams last clashed in 2020 with Georgia posting a 31-24 win in Athens. Georgia hasn’t been to MSU since 2010. A 24-12 defeat snapped Georgia’s nine-game winning streak in the series. It dropped the Bulldogs to 1-3 on the year and they wound up 6-7, marking the first losing season for the Bulldogs since 1996.



 

FLASHBACK: GEORGIA EDGES MISSISSIPPI STATE 31-24

Despite Mississippi State taking the lead three different times and tying the game late in the third quarter, the SEC East Bulldogs scored the fourth quarter’s only points to earn the seven-point victory in the teams’ last meeting in 2020. Both teams combined for only 30 yards on the ground, however Georgia quarterback J.T. Daniels threw for 401 yards and four touchdowns in his debut while freshman MSU signal caller Will Rogers connected on 41 of 52 attempts for 336 yards and a score. Current Pittsburgh Steeler George Pickens put Georgia up 7-3 early in the second quarter on a 4-yard touchdown catch and Jermaine Burton (197 receiving yards) knotted the score at 17-all in the second period’s final 30 seconds. While Burton’s second scoring catch in the third quarter put UGA up by a touchdown, it was Kearis Jackson who hauled in a 40-yard touchdown catch from Daniels to lock down the No. 13 Bulldogs’ fifth win of the year. Current Philadelphia Eagle Nakobe Dean led the defensive attack for the Bulldogs with 12 stops.



 

NOTABLE FROM WIN OVER TOP-RANKED TENNESSEE

In the highest ranked matchup in Sanford Stadium history, No. 3 Georgia defeated No. 1 Tennessee 27-13 (CFP ranking). The high-flying Vols entered the contest leading the nation in scoring (49.4 ppg) and were held to the lowest tally in the Josh Heupel era.

After registering just 10 sacks through eight games, the Bulldogs collected six against top-ranked Tennessee who had surrendered only 13 on the year. Sophomore STAR Javon Bullard led the attack with the first two of his career. *Georgia is 4-1 as the No. 3 CFP team. On CFP Selection Sunday in 2017 and 2021, the Bulldogs made the CFP as the No. 3 seed. In the first CFP rankings this year, the Bulldogs were No. 3 behind UT and Ohio State. Georgia was No. 1 in the Associated Press and Coaches polls while UT was No. 2 (AP) and No. 3 (Coaches).
